Expliquer et corriger les erreurs avec l'aide de Gemini

Ce document explique comment utiliser Gemini dans Colab Enterprise, un produit de la gamme Gemini pour Google Cloud, pour vous aider à expliquer et à corriger les erreurs dans un notebook Colab Enterprise.

Découvrez comment et quand Gemini pour Google Cloud utilise vos données.

Ce document est destiné aux analystes de données, aux data scientists et aux développeurs de données qui travaillent avec Colab Enterprise. Il suppose que vous savez écrire du code dans un environnement notebook.

Présentation

Lorsque vous exécutez du code qui génère une erreur, Gemini dans Colab Enterprise peut suggérer une correction ou expliquer l'erreur pour vous aider à résoudre le problème.

Avant de commencer

  1. Assurez-vous que Gemini dans Colab Enterprise est configuré pour votre compte utilisateur et votre projet Google Cloud .
  2. Sign in to your Google Cloud account. If you're new to Google Cloud, create an account to evaluate how our products perform in real-world scenarios. New customers also get $300 in free credits to run, test, and deploy workloads.
  3. Enable the Vertex AI, Cloud AI Companion, Dataform, and Compute Engine APIs.

    Enable the APIs

  4. Enable the Vertex AI, Cloud AI Companion, Dataform, and Compute Engine APIs.

    Enable the APIs

  5. Rôles requis

    Pour obtenir les autorisations nécessaires pour utiliser Gemini dans Colab Enterprise, demandez à votre administrateur de vous accorder les rôles IAM suivants sur le projet :

    Pour en savoir plus sur l'attribution de rôles, consultez Gérer l'accès aux projets, aux dossiers et aux organisations.

    Vous pouvez également obtenir les autorisations requises avec des rôles personnalisés ou d'autres rôles prédéfinis.

    Expliquer et corriger une erreur

    Pour utiliser Gemini pour Google Cloud expliquer et corriger une erreur dans votre code, procédez comme suit :

    1. Dans la console Google Cloud , accédez à la page Mes notebooks de Colab Enterprise.

      Accéder à "Mes notebooks"

    2. Dans le menu Région, sélectionnez la région qui contient votre notebook.

    3. Cliquez sur le notebook que vous souhaitez ouvrir.

    4. Dans une cellule de code de votre notebook, saisissez du code contenant une erreur, puis exécutez la cellule. Par exemple, vous pouvez saisir print(a + random()) sans définir a.

      Une fois votre cellule de code exécutée, Colab Enterprise affiche un message d'erreur en dessous. Si Gemini dans Colab Enterprise dispose d'une explication pour cette erreur, un bouton Expliquer l'erreur s'affiche.

    5. Cliquez sur le bouton Expliquer l'erreur.

      Colab Enterprise ouvre une boîte de dialogue de chat qui contient une explication de l'erreur. La boîte de dialogue peut également inclure des recommandations et des modifications suggérées pour résoudre le problème.

    6. Après avoir évalué le contenu, vous pouvez effectuer l'une des actions suivantes :

      • Si Gemini fournit une modification de code suggérée dans sa réponse, vous pouvez cliquer sur :
        • Cliquez sur Accepter pour mettre à jour le code dans votre notebook.
        • Cliquez sur Accepter et exécuter pour mettre à jour et exécuter le code.
        • Annuler pour refuser la modification.
      • Utilisez la boîte de dialogue pour discuter de l'erreur avec Gemini.
    7. Pour fermer la boîte de dialogue de chat, cliquez sur  Fermer.

    Désactiver Gemini dans Colab Enterprise

    Pour désactiver Gemini dans Colab Enterprise pour un projet Google Cloud , un administrateur doit désactiver l'API Gemini for Google Cloud. Consultez Désactiver des services.

    Pour désactiver Gemini dans Colab Enterprise pour un utilisateur spécifique, un administrateur doit lui retirer le rôle Utilisateur Gemini pour Google Cloud (roles/cloudaicompanion.user). Consultez Révoquer un rôle IAM unique.

    Étapes suivantes